Title: Children of Immigrants and Multiethnic Heritage: Australia, Canada, the United Kingdom, and the United States.
Abstract: THELIFE OF an immigrant child, or the child of immigrants or immigrant descendants, and the role the library has played or might play in that life are the subject of this paper. While there are children of migrants all over the world, this report is confined to children in countries where the parents have settled permanently; of these, England, the United States, Canada, and Australia are considered.
